Andrei Caramitru is facing legal issues due to some posts on Facebook in which he called for "let's solve the problem with traitors forever," referring to supporters of the sovereignist movement. The police have opened a criminal case based on Article 368 of the Penal Code, and the case will be forwarded to the Prosecutor's Office. This is not the first time Caramitru has had legal troubles; previously, he was investigated for statements related to Călin Georgescu, who accused him of using AI services to create evidence against him.
